September 2006 - Australia - Introduction

I thought I'd include a few pictures that explain some interesting observations traveling to such a far away country. Before traveling to Australia it's a good idea to pick-up some Australian money. They have no single dollar bills. If you need change from a $5 bill they'll give you either a $2 coin or a $1 coin. This gets very heavy after a while. We departed LAX for Sydney in a Qantas Boeing 747-400ER. This plane is so massive it's just unreal. The flight was packed with almost 400 people for the 14.5 hour flight over the Pacific Ocean. We were served dinner and breakfast and snacks along the way. The way to survive a 14.5 hour flight is to compartmentalize the flight. Sleep for several hours, eat both meals for one hour, read for a few hours, watch several movies for several hours and you'll find yourself able to survive the flight.
